Book Title: Essentialism: The Disciplined Pursuit of Less

In the cluttered landscape of self-help and productivity literature, Greg McKeown’s “Essentialism: The Disciplined Pursuit of Less” stands out as a guiding light, offering readers a profound philosophy on how to live a life of purpose and meaning. Published in 2014, this transformative book has resonated with individuals seeking a pathway to greater focus, fulfillment, and impact.

Overview:
“Essentialism” is not just a book; it’s a mindset, a way of approaching life that encourages readers to discern what truly matters and eliminate the non-essential. McKeown challenges the prevailing notion that success is synonymous with doing more, advocating instead for a disciplined and intentional pursuit of less. The essence of Essentialism lies in making choices that align with one’s core values, passions, and long-term objectives.

Key Themes:

  1. The Way of the Essentialist:
    McKeown introduces the concept of the Essentialist, a person who deliberately makes choices to focus on what is truly important. He contrasts this with the Non-Essentialist, who is scattered, overwhelmed, and driven by the agenda of others. Through real-life examples and insightful anecdotes, the author illustrates the power of embracing the Essentialist mindset.
  2. Trade-offs and Saying No:
    A central tenet of Essentialism is recognizing the inevitability of trade-offs. McKeown emphasizes the importance of saying no to non-essential activities and commitments, allowing individuals to direct their energy toward the pursuits that contribute most significantly to their goals. Learning to say no becomes a liberating act of reclaiming one’s time and focus.
  3. Priority and Focus:
    The book explores the transformative impact of prioritizing one’s efforts and concentrating on the vital few rather than the trivial many. McKeown provides practical strategies for honing in on what truly matters, enabling readers to achieve greater depth in their work and personal lives.
  4. Elegance in Simplicity:
    Essentialism advocates for simplicity and elegance in decision-making. McKeown encourages readers to cut through the noise, eliminate distractions, and embrace the beauty of simplicity in order to create space for what brings genuine joy and fulfillment.
